SteelPeak Wealth LLC Grows Position in Wells Fargo & Company $WFC

SteelPeak Wealth LLC raised its stake in shares of Wells Fargo & Company (NYSE:WFC) by 27.4% in the 1st quarter, according to its most recent Form 13F filing with the SEC. The fund owned 51,328 shares of the financial services provider’s stock after purchasing an additional 11,024 shares during the period. SteelPeak Wealth LLC’s holdings in Wells Fargo & Company were worth $4,086,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Wells Fargo & Company Stock Performance

Shares of Wells Fargo & Company stock opened at $87.89 on Friday.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 1.09, a quick ratio of 0.90 and a current ratio of 0.90. Wells Fargo & Company has a 1 year low of $72.78 and a 1 year high of $97.76. The firm’s 50-day simple moving average is $81.20 and its 200-day simple moving average is $83.74. The firm has a market cap of $268.98 billion, a PE ratio of 12.78,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.00 and a beta of 0.92.

Wells Fargo & Company (NYSE:WFCG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, April 14th. The financial services provider reported $1.60 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$1.58 by $0.02. Wells Fargo & Company had a return on equity of 13.85% and a net margin of 17.55%.The business had revenue of $11.62 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$21.85 billion. During the same period last year, the firm earned $1.39 earnings per share. The company’s revenue for the quarter was up 6.4%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ities analysts forecast that Wells Fargo & Company will post 7.02 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Wells Fargo & Company Announces Dividend

The company also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Monday, June 1st. Stockholders of record on Friday, May 8th were given a $0.45 dividend. The ex-dividend date was Friday, May 8th. This represents a $1.80 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 2.0%. Wells Fargo & Company’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is presently 26.16%.

Wells Fargo & Company is a diversified, U.S.-based financial services company headquartered in San Francisco, California. Founded in 1852 by Henry Wells and William G. Fargo, the firm has evolved from its origins in express delivery and pioneer-era banking into one of the largest full-service banks in the United States. The company provides a broad range of financial products and services to individual, small business, commercial, and institutional clients. Charles W. Scharf serves as chief executive officer.

Wells Fargo operates across several core business segments, including consumer banking and lending, commercial banking, corporate and investment banking, and wealth and investment management.
